The Houston, TX-based medical device company, LivaNova, is facing multiple class action lawsuits over an October 2023 cyberattack that exposed the protected health information of 180,000 patients. Several class action lawsuits have been filed against City of Hope National Medical Center, a National Cancer Institute (NCI)-designated cancer treatment and research center, over a recently disclosed data breach that exposed the protected health information of more than 827,000 individuals.

There was no letup in cyberattacks on healthcare organizations in 2023, which set two new records – The most reported data breaches and the most breached records. In 2023, 725 data breaches were reported to OCR and across those breaches, more than 133 million records were exposed or impermissibly disclosed. In 2023, 79.7%
